Overview
Disaster response is a complex, high-pressure field that requires careful planning, swift action, and coordination among multiple stakeholders. The 2005 Hurricane Katrina disaster, which caused over 1,800 deaths and $125 billion in damages, highlighted the need for more effective disaster response strategies. Since then, advances in technology, such as the use of drones and social media, have improved response times and communication. However, challenges persist, including funding constraints, infrastructure vulnerabilities, and the increasing frequency and severity of disasters due to climate change. According to a report by the National Oceanic and Atmospheric Administration (NOAA), the United States experienced 285 natural disasters between 2010 and 2020, resulting in over $1 trillion in damages. As the field continues to evolve, it's essential to examine the successes and failures of past disaster responses, such as the 2010 Haiti earthquake and the 2011 Fukushima Daiichi nuclear disaster, to inform future strategies and improve outcomes.
🌪️ Introduction to Disaster Response
Disaster response is a critical component of Emergency Management, requiring swift and strategic action to save lives and alleviate suffering. The primary objective of disaster response is to provide immediate help to those affected, ensuring their health, safety, and well-being. This involves a range of activities, including Warning and Evacuation, Search and Rescue, and Emergency Medical Services. Effective disaster response also relies on Disaster Planning and Emergency Preparedness to minimize the impact of disasters. As noted by FEMA, a well-coordinated response effort can significantly reduce the risk of injury and loss of life.
🚨 Warning and Evacuation Strategies
Warning and evacuation strategies are crucial in disaster response, as they enable people to seek safety before a disaster strikes. Early Warning Systems can provide critical minutes or hours for evacuation, reducing the risk of injury or death. For example, Hurricane Evacuation plans can help people move to safer areas, while Flood Warning Systems can alert communities to rising water levels. Effective warning and evacuation strategies require Emergency Communications and Public Awareness campaigns to inform people of the risks and necessary actions. As seen in the response to Hurricane Katrina, timely warnings and evacuations can save thousands of lives.
🔍 Search and Rescue Operations
Search and rescue operations are a critical component of disaster response, as they aim to locate and assist people trapped or injured in the disaster. Search and Rescue Teams use specialized equipment and techniques to navigate debris-filled areas and reach survivors. Disaster Response Technology, such as drones and thermal imaging cameras, can also aid in search and rescue efforts. The International Search and Rescue Advisory Group provides guidelines and standards for search and rescue operations, ensuring a coordinated and effective response. As demonstrated in the response to the 2010 Haiti Earthquake, search and rescue operations can be a complex and challenging task, requiring careful planning and execution.

📊 Assessing Damage and Needs
Assessing damage and needs is a critical step in disaster response, as it enables responders to understand the scope of the disaster and prioritize their efforts. Damage Assessment involves evaluating the impact of the disaster on infrastructure, housing, and the environment, while Needs Assessment identifies the requirements of affected populations. Geographic Information Systems (GIS) and Remote Sensing technologies can aid in damage and needs assessment, providing valuable data and insights. The United Nations Office for the Coordination of Humanitarian Affairs (OCHA) coordinates damage and needs assessment efforts, ensuring a comprehensive and coordinated response. As demonstrated in the response to the 2011 Japan Earthquake, accurate damage and needs assessment can inform response efforts and reduce the risk of further harm.

🌈 Immediate Restoration of Infrastructure
Immediate restoration of infrastructure is a critical aspect of disaster response, as it helps to support the basic needs of affected populations. Provisional Infrastructure, such as provisional storm drains or diversion dams, can be established to mitigate the impact of the disaster. Emergency Repair of damaged infrastructure, such as roads and bridges, can also aid in the response effort. Disaster Response Engineering involves the application of engineering principles to support disaster response and recovery efforts. The American Society of Civil Engineers (ASCE) provides guidelines and standards for disaster response engineering, ensuring a coordinated and effective response. As demonstrated in the response to the 2013 Colorado Floods, immediate restoration of infrastructure can help to reduce the risk of further harm and support the recovery of affected communities.
